Victoria Azarenka and Coco Gauff are scheduled to face one another in the quarterfinal of the 2022 WTA Guadalajara Open on October 21.
Victoria Azarenka, the World No. 37, will play in only her second quarterfinal of the 2022 season. In what has been a largely disappointing year for the 33-year-old Belarussian, Vika hopes to end on a high note. Her path to the top eight began with a win over Elina Avanesyan in the first round, followed by Paula Badosa and Madison Keys. Azarenka won the match against Badosa thanks to her opponent’s retirement in the second set, while she won the match against Keys 6-4, 6-7(4), 6-1. Victoria’s year-to-date record now stands at 23-12 as a result of these victories. Her career highlights include quarter final appearances in the Citi Open and the Adelaide International, as well as fourth-round finishes in the US Open and Australian Open.
Coco Gauff, 17, of the United States, has qualified for the year-end WTA Finals after an incredible season. The teenager will compete in both singles and doubles in Texas, making her the youngest player to do so since Anna Kournikova in 1999. Gauff’s record now stands at 38-18 after straight-set victories over Elisabetta Cocciaretto and Martina Trevisan in Guadalajara. She will compete in her fifth WTA Tour quarterfinal in the last six tournaments, having reached this stage in San Diego, the US Open, Rogers Cup, and WTA San Jose. Coco also finished second at the French Open. She has three titles and two runner-ups on the doubles circuit, including the Canadian Open, Qatar Open, and French Open.

The WTA Guadalajara Open 2022 will have six rounds of action excluding the qualifiers. These are the first round, second round, third round, quarter-finals, semi-finals and final. The competition’s main draw is set to commence on October 17, 2022 and conclude on October 23, 2022.
Date | Competition Stage |
---|---|
October 17 | First round |
October 18 | First and second round |
October 19 | Second and third round |
October 20 | Third round |
October 21 | Quarter-finals |
October 22 | Semi-finals |
October 23 | Final |
